Despite their popularity with motorists, SUV’s have been less than a hit with many environmentalists.  But this may change, experts say, as new hybrid technology is helping improve the fuel efficiency of these much-maligned vehicles.  According to Newsday, hybrid powertrains, which combine gasoline engines with small electric motors, are now driving their way into the world of SUV’s and trucks – with the major automakers set to unveil some 18 hybrid powered vehicles in American showrooms over the next four years.  The new Chevy Silverado, for example, will get 12 percent better fuel economy, while the Ford Escape will get a hefty 40 miles per gallon in city driving.  Such achievements may yet throttle anti-SUV hype.
